Seite 1 von 1
Bilder folgen nicht beim Sortieren
Verfasst: So 4. Dez 2016, 13:58
von OttoZ
LibreOffice Version: 5.1.4.2 - LinuxMint18mate64
Hallo, ich habe in einer Tabellenspalte Fotos - in der jeweiligen Zelle verankert.
Beim Sortieren der Tabelle, Sortierschlüsssel SB/SC, folgen die Bilder der neuen Ordnung nicht.
Gibt es für dieses Problem einen Schalter?
Danke für einen Tipp!
edit: ... scheint wohl systembedingt,
denn die Fotos werden auch beim Kopieren oder Verschieben einer Zeile "vergessen".
Re: Bilder folgen nicht beim Sortieren
Verfasst: So 4. Dez 2016, 21:11
von craig
Hallo,
wegen der derzeitig verwendeten Dokumentstruktur in OpenOffice,
als auch in LibreOffice ist eine
feste Verknüpfung von Bilder und
Zeichnungsobjekten an Zellen nicht möglich.
siehe: Grafik der Dokumentstruktur
Im Prinzip liegen Bilder und Grafiken auf einer eigenen Dokumentebene. Der Drawpage.
Quasi wie eine Folie über der Tabelle mit deren Inhalten.
Deshalb rutschen beim Sortiern die Zellen unter den BIlder hindurch.
Ich habe hier mal ein paar Links zu diesem Thema herausgesucht:
https://forum.openoffice.org/en/forum/v ... 94&start=0
https://bugs.documentfoundation.org/sho ... i?id=98931
Hier findest Du ein Beipsiel Dokument von
pierre-yves samyn Post vom Mar 23 '15
https://ask.libreoffice.org/en/question ... alc-cells/
Er hat eine Trick angewendet, in dem er die Bilder in einen Zellkommentar einfügt.
Damit werden die BIlder sortiert.
Ich könnte mir auch eine Lösung mittels Makro vorstellen, allerdings
wird dies je nach Anzahl der Bilder sehr rechenintensiv sein.
Quasi so:
Inhalt der zu sotierenden Spalte in ein Array einlesen.
Zellposition und Grafikposition auf dem Desktop ermitteln.
Spalte sortieren und Grafiken an die zuvor gespeicherten Positionen setzen.
Ob diese so ohne weiteres umsetzbar ist
Gruß
Craig
Re: Bilder folgen nicht beim Sortieren
Verfasst: Mo 5. Dez 2016, 01:35
von OttoZ
@craig ... danke für die Tipps. Die links sind sehr umfangreich, mal sehen, ob ich da eine Lösung finde.
Laienhaft stelle ich mir vor, das Bild wird mit einer Adresse eingefügt?
Leider wird bei einem verknüpft eingefügten Bild die Adresse nicht in der Zelle angezeigt .
Calc scheint echt Probleme mit Bildern zu haben, wenn ich z.B. eine Zeile mit Bild kopiere, ist mal das Bild dabei, mal fehlt es.
Bei strg+x und strg+v verschwindet das Bild gänzlich.
Auch wird ein kopiertes Bild (mit Verankerung inder Zelle) nicht immer in der neuen Zelle verankert.
Leider habe ich mich nie in Base eingearbeitet, dort würden die Bilder wohl korrekt gehandhabt.
Re: Bilder folgen nicht beim Sortieren
Verfasst: Mo 5. Dez 2016, 16:28
von craig
Hallo,
wie wäre es mit einer fertigen Datenbank-Lösung.
Gibt es für Windows, als auch für Linux.
siehe hier:
http://www.mikrocontroller.net/topic/265580?page=single
Programm download:
http://www.mmvisual.de/
Gruß
Craig
Re: Bilder folgen nicht beim Sortieren
Verfasst: Di 6. Dez 2016, 09:30
von Wanderer
Hallo,
craig hat geschrieben:
Ich könnte mir auch eine Lösung mittels Makro vorstellen, allerdings
wird dies je nach Anzahl der Bilder sehr rechenintensiv sein.
Quasi so:
Inhalt der zu sotierenden Spalte in ein Array einlesen.
Zellposition und Grafikposition auf dem Desktop ermitteln.
Spalte sortieren und Grafiken an die zuvor gespeicherten Positionen setzen.
Ob diese so ohne weiteres umsetzbar ist
Es wäre wahrscheinlich weniger aufwendig nur den Dateinamen/Url in der Zeile zu speichern
und nach dem Sortieren alle Bildverweise zu löschen und neu zu erzeugen.
Wenn das Layout "handoptimiert" ist, klappt das natürlich nicht mehr.
Aber ich glaube mich zu erinnern, daß Zellkommentare mitsortiert werden. Das würde das Problem erledigen.
Ich nutze eher die Variante eine Calc-Tabelle als Datenquelle in Base anzumelden
und einen simplen Report zu erstellen, wie in diesem Forumsbeitrag
http://www.libreoffice-forum.de/viewtopic.php?t=15954
mfg, Jörn
Re: Bilder folgen nicht beim Sortieren
Verfasst: Di 6. Dez 2016, 11:34
von Rocko
OttoZ hat geschrieben:Hallo, ich habe in einer Tabellenspalte Fotos - in der jeweiligen Zelle verankert.
Beim Sortieren der Tabelle, Sortierschlüsssel SB/SC, folgen die Bilder der neuen Ordnung nicht.
Warum das so ist, habe ich versucht in folgendem Beitrag darzustellen. Leider ist damit kein Lösungsansatz verbunden.
http://de.openoffice.info/viewtopic.php ... 44#p242229